## Build Provenance: Nightly Search Reindex

The Quillbrook reindex runs at 02:00 UTC from the pinned indexer image. Provenance attestation is emitted on completion and archived for 90 days. If the index looks stale, confirm last night's job ran from the expected artifact. The attested build token for the current indexer is recorded below.

session token of kahag-bawip = htk6_729d08

# Why these numbers, for the security folks reviewing Slimcask.
# Our image-slimming pass strips dev tooling, shells, and package
# caches from the Corvandry base images before they hit the registry.
# We deliberately keep the CA bundle and a minimal debug layer —
# yes, it adds a few megabytes, but incident response without certs
# is worse. Layer-squash depth and the allowlist size are capped so
# a bad config can't silently keep everything. Tweak with care and
# flag anything suspicious. The module's tuning constants are below.

tuning table, kawep-tawif:
CAPS = {
    "olidor": 80,
    "belion": 7,
    "quenys": 225,
    "druox": 839,
    "fraath": 482,
}

Subject: Memtrace cut-over complete

Team,

Cut-over to Memtrace v2 for GPU memory profiling finished last night. Old v1 agents are disabled; any tickets referencing v1 dashboards should be closed as resolved-by-migration. Sampling overhead is now under 2% and allocation traces include kernel names. Known gap: profiles older than 30 days were not migrated. Point customers at the v2 docs for setup questions. For reference when troubleshooting, the agent now runs with the following configuration.

settings of bagaf-bawip:
[aldax]
port = 5000
region = south-4
host = aldax.brasklabs.corp
team = brivan
timeout_ms = 2000
retries = 2

Subject: Handover — Ledgerline export timezones

For your review: report exports in Ledgerline now normalize all timestamps to UTC at generation time; the requesting user's timezone is applied only at render. The old per-row offset logic is removed as of 6.1, which closes the DST double-count bug. Export jobs run signed; unsigned export templates are rejected by the worker fleet. Audit trail is in the release notes. Verification requires the current export signing key, attached below.

signing key of hahig-bagap = bky9_ZhQykenTx